While not steeped in ancient history, Carter Mountain Orchard has evolved into a beloved local institution. Originally a working farm, it has transformed into a popular agritourism destination, offering visitors a chance to connect with nature and experience the joys of harvesting fresh produce. The orchard's commitment to providing a family-friendly atmosphere and high-quality products has solidified its place as a Charlottesville staple. At Carter Mountain Orchard, you can pick your own seasonal fruits like apples, peaches, and pumpkins (depending on the time of year). Enjoy live music on weekends, indulge in freshly baked apple pies and cider donuts, and sip on hard cider from the Bold Rock Tap Room. Kids will love the petting zoo and hayrides. Don't forget to capture the stunning views of the surrounding countryside from the mountaintop. The Country Store offers a variety of local products, including jams, jellies, and honey. Carter Mountain Orchard boasts a unique culinary tradition centered around apples. Their apple cider donuts are legendary, and their apple pies are a must-try. The Bold Rock Tap Room offers a selection of hard ciders made with locally sourced apples, providing a refreshing taste of the region.
Transportation
The best way to reach Carter Mountain Orchard is by car. Parking is available on-site, but it can get crowded during peak season. Consider arriving early or taking a shuttle from downtown Charlottesville (check their website for shuttle schedules and availability).
